To anhydrous N,N-dimethylformamide (0.1 mL) at 0-5° C. under an atmosphere of nitrogen was introduced phosphorous oxychloride (0.09 mL, 0.94 mmol) dropwise over 10 minutes and the reaction mixture warmed to room temperature for 1 hr. The reaction mixture was cooled to +5-10° C. and a solution of 2-bromo-3-fluoro-6,7-dihydro-5H-5,7-methanobenzo[7]annulen-8(9H)-one (100 mg, 0.37 mmol) in anhydrous N,N-dimethylformamide (0.2 mL) introduced. After 1 hr at this temperature, the reaction mixture was warmed to 72° C. for 3.5 hr. After cooling to room temperature, ice-water (−5 mL) was introduced and the aqueous solution extracted with ethyl acetate (2×5 mL). The combined ethyl acetate extracts were dried over sodium sulfate, filtered and evaporated in vacuo to furnish the crude title compound (125 mg at 79% purity LC-MS (UV215) as an orange wax. This compound was carried through to the next synthetic step without further purification: 1H NMR (500 MHz, CDCl3) δ1.66-1.74 (m, 2H), 2.76-2.84 (m, 2H), 3.36 (td, J=7.88, 4.10 Hz, 1H), 3.48 (td, J=7.88, 4.10 Hz, 1H), 6.91 (d, J=8.83 Hz, 1H), 7.96 (d, J=7.25 Hz, 1H), 10.33 (s, 1H)
